About Aparna Murali
Aparna Murali is a scholar working on Biomedical Engineering, Materials Chemistry and Biomaterials, having authored 9 papers that have together received 400 indexed citations. Recurring topics across this work include Nanoplatforms for cancer theranostics (3 papers), Bone Tissue Engineering Materials (2 papers) and Luminescence and Fluorescent Materials (2 papers). The work is most often cited by research in Biomedical Engineering (223 citations), Biomaterials (66 citations) and Molecular Medicine (21 citations). Aparna Murali has collaborated with scholars based in United States and India. Frequent co-authors include Kaivalya A. Deo, Giriraj Lokhande, Akhilesh K. Gaharwar, Supratim Giri, Akhilesh K. Gaharwar, Irtisha Singh, Lauren Cross, Manish K. Jaiswal, Carl A. Gregory and Abhishek Jain. Their work appears in journals such as Nature Communications, Biomaterials and The Journal of Physical Chemistry B.
